How much do comedy club manager j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 30, 2026, the average yearly pay for comedy club manager in the United States is $55,952.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$38,000.00 and $60,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Comedy Club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Comedy Club Manager, you need experience in hospitality management, event planning, and a solid understanding of entertainment industry operations, often supported by a degree in business or hospitality.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, booking and ticketing platforms, and basic audio-visual equipment is typically required. Excellent interpersonal skills, problem-solving abilities, and leadership are vital for managing staff, talent, and customer relations. These skills ensure smooth operations, high customer satisfaction, and successful event execution in a dynamic entertainment environment.

What does a Comedy Club Manager do?

A Comedy Club Manager oversees the daily operations of a comedy club, ensuring everything runs smoothly for both performers and guests. Their responsibilities include booking talent, managing staff, handling marketing and promotions, coordinating events, and ensuring customer satisfaction. They work closely with comedians, negotiate contracts, and often handle budgeting and financial reporting. A good manager also ensures the venue complies with legal and safety regulations while maintaining a fun, welcoming atmosphere.

What are some common challenges faced by a Comedy Club Manager, and how can they be addressed?

A Comedy Club Manager often faces challenges such as coordinating schedules with performers, handling last-minute cancellations, and ensuring a positive audience experience. Managing these challenges requires flexibility, strong communication skills, and the ability to think quickly under pressure. Building strong relationships with comedians, having backup performers on call, and working closely with staff can help mitigate disruptions. Additionally, staying attentive to customer feedback and maintaining a welcoming environment are crucial for the club's reputation and success.
